Output 31c0f1293e4c29e4e144572250ab0ecfe6b347dc667de5f8acfd0598aa3556b7:4

value
108070153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cbfef5b555e2921fcbac543c7f1d2ad9436b371 OP_EQUAL
address
34K2mnscJEXUiWTHfL9rRVdxryxoxSs1yj
transaction
31c0f1293e4c29e4e144572250ab0ecfe6b347dc667de5f8acfd0598aa3556b7
confirmations
263616
spent
true